Biological function summary
The main role of C. diff toxin A involves causing inflammation in the colonic mucosa. It functions as part of a dual toxin system with Toxin B. Toxin A binds to receptors on the surface of intestinal cells initiating a cascade that recruits neutrophils and other immune cells. This immune response exacerbates tissue damage and results in the observed symptoms of C. diff infections. The interaction with Toxin B enhances its pathogenic capacity further altering the tight junctions within the gut epithelium.
Pathways
C. diff toxin A affects the Rho-GTPase signaling pathway by acting as a glucosyltransferase and modifying small GTPases like Rho Rac and Cdc42. These changes impair the cell's cytoskeletal dynamics and disrupt cellular functions related to structural maintenance. Furthermore C. diff toxin A also influences the NF-kB pathway which plays a role in inflammation and immune responses. Toxin A's role in modifying these pathways highlights the coordinated interplay with Toxin B promoting inflammation and cytotoxicity.
